Intended Use

The Sonoclot Coagulation & Platelet Function Analyzer System is an in vitro diagnostic device for measuring coagulation and platelet function. This system has two configurations. The historic configuration is a Sonoclot Analyzer connected to a thermal graphics printer. The standard configuration is a Sonoclot Analyzer connected to a computer running Sonoclot Viewer data collection software.

The Sonoclot Analyzer System rapidly provides information on the entire hemostasis process including coagulation, fibrin gel formation, clot retraction (platelet function) and fibrinolysis.

The Sonoclot Analyzer System generates a qualitative graph, known a the Sonoclot Signature, and quantitative results on the clot formation time (Activated Clotting Time-Onset), the rate of fibrin polymerization (Clot Rate), and clot retraction (Platelet Function). This information can be used to identify numerous coagulopathies including platelet dysfunction, factor deficiencies, anticoagulant effect, hypercoagulable tendencies and hyperfibrinolysis. Different disposable tests are available for use with the Sonoclot Analyzer System for different applications.

Sonoclot Viewer is a data collection, storage, and retrieval program for use with Sonoclot Analyzers. Sonoclot Viewer collects serial data from one or more Sonoclot Analyzers. This data is compressed, processed for certain performance results, displayed, and stored as data files.

Sonoclot Viewer enables users to assign patient, operator, and reagent information to a test, manage patient test results and analyzer/reagent quality control data, communicate with the hospital information system, and create reports to meet billing or regulatory compliance requirements.

§ 864.7140 Activated whole blood clotting time tests.

(a)
Identification. An activated whole blood clotting time tests is a device, used to monitor heparin therapy for the treatment of venous thrombosis or pulmonary embolism by measuring the coagulation time of whole blood.(b)
Classification. Class II (performance standards).
